How Data Velocity is the game changer for beverage industry.




Velocity is the rate at which data is processed, and it covers inputs such as how social media is processed, as well as outputs such as processing and to process and execute. The levels of data velocity are as follows:

  • Real Time: Data is processed in the amount of time that is required, implying that you are processing data that is sufficient to handle data or events as they occur. This entire process is extremely straightforward and quick, for example, a person makes an application for a debit card and receives a response almost instantly.
  • Near Real Time: The data is processed as soon as the event is occurred but not as fast to respond it quickly. For example, you applied for debit card, and they evaluate, process and then the application go ahead and get an answer within hour.
  • Batch: The data processing is done when computing resources and are available the process goes behind and catches up. For example, a social media platform that runs algorithms to look privacy violations.
  • Custom Job: This processing involves data batch vies, which is unique and might be executed once or comes with an irregular schedule.
  • Analytical Processing: This process is tied to decision making and to oppose business events. This can be done in both real time or near real time such as decision making and can also explore data.

Because big data is produced in such large numbers, you'll need more than just space to adequately process it—you'll also need speed. It's no longer about how much data you collect; it's about how quickly you can use it to make business decisions.

An organization like beverage firms had to wait for data to be evaluated and interpreted in the past. However, with the constant inflow of data, it must now be analysed and digested swiftly. You'll wind up with a tremendous backlog of information if you don't work quickly enough; given how quickly the business world moves, that hard-earned information may be obsolete by the time you acquire it.

Data is believed to age like wine, which means the longer you keep it, the more insights you'll get out of it. While this analogy may hold true for some types of data, it may not apply to other cases. Many types of data have a finite shelf life, meaning their value can deteriorate with time—and in some circumstances, fast. In retail, for example, knowing which products are out-of-stock in seconds or minutes rather than days or weeks is preferable. The faster can beverage a retailer can refill its products, the faster it can get back to selling them.

Using real-time alert some beverage companies was popular in most of its stores—except two locations where it wasn’t selling at all. A quick investigation at those two locations revealed a simple stocking oversight meant the drinks weren’t yet on the store shelves. If that beverage store discovered this stocking problem after the fall, the value of this insight would have already vanished. Data velocity doesn’t just apply to the retail industry—it can apply to many diverse business models and functions.

 What is Data Processing Cycle?


(What Is Data Processing: Types, Methods, Steps of Data Processing Cycle, 2021)

Step 1: Gathering:

The initial phase in the data processing cycle is the acquisition of raw data. The raw data obtained has a significant impact on the product produced. As a result, raw data should be acquired from defined and accurate sources in order for the resulting conclusions to be valid and useable. Raw data can contain monetary information, website cookies, a company's profit/loss accounts, user behavior, and so on.

Step 2: Get Ready

The act of sorting and filtering raw data to remove unneeded and erroneous data is known as data preparation or data cleaning. Raw data is reviewed for errors, duplication, miscalculations, and missing data before being translated into a format appropriate for further analysis and processing. This is done to ensure that only high-quality input enters the processing unit.

Step 3: Enter your data

The raw data is transformed into machine-readable form and sent into the processing unit in this step. This can take the form of data entry via a keyboard, scanner, or other input device.

4th Step: Data Processing

In this step, the raw data is exposed to a variety of data processing technologies, including machine learning and artificial intelligence algorithms, in order to produce a suitable output. This stage may differ differently from process to process based on the data source (data lakes, online databases, linked devices, etc.) and the intended use of the result.

Step 5: Results

Finally, the data is transferred and shown to the user in a readable format, such as graphs, tables, vector files, audio, video, documents, and so on. This output can be saved and processed further in the next data processing cycle.

Step 6

Storage is the final phase in the data processing cycle, where data and metadata are saved for later use. This enables for easy access and retrieval of information when needed, as well as immediate use as input in the next data processing cycle.
